Elbow Stiffness: Why You Can't Straighten Your Arm After Working Out, and What to Do

Understanding Post-Workout Elbow Stiffness
The inability to fully straighten your elbow after certain exercises, particularly those involving the biceps and triceps, is a frequently reported sensation among fitness enthusiasts. While it can be alarming, it is usually a benign and temporary condition that signals your muscles are adapting to a new or more intense stimulus. This post-exercise stiffness is distinct from acute injury and stems from the body's natural response to muscle exertion.
Primary Causes of Elbow Stiffness
The primary reasons you might struggle to achieve full elbow extension post-workout are rooted in the physiological responses to muscle damage and repair:
- Delayed Onset Muscle Soreness (DOMS): This is the most common culprit. DOMS manifests as pain and stiffness in muscles 24 to 72 hours after unaccustomed or intense exercise. It's caused by microscopic tears in muscle fibers, leading to an inflammatory response. When your biceps (flexors) and triceps (extensors) are sore and inflamed, they can physically resist full extension, and the pain itself acts as a protective mechanism, limiting your range of motion.
- Muscle Swelling (Edema): The inflammatory process associated with DOMS often leads to fluid accumulation (edema) within and around the muscle tissue. This swelling increases the bulk of the affected muscles (e.g., biceps), physically impeding the ability of the elbow joint to achieve full extension. Imagine trying to fully close a door with something bulky behind it – the swollen muscle acts similarly.
- Joint Capsule Stiffness: While less common than muscle-related issues, intense or novel movements can sometimes cause a mild, temporary inflammatory response within the joint capsule itself. This can lead to a sensation of stiffness and limit the joint's full range of motion.
- Protective Muscle Spasm/Tension: In response to perceived micro-trauma, the central nervous system may increase resting muscle tone or induce mild spasms in the affected muscles as a protective measure, further limiting movement to prevent additional "damage."
Anatomical and Physiological Basis
To understand why this happens, it's helpful to consider the anatomy and mechanics of the elbow:
- Elbow Joint: The elbow is primarily a hinge joint, allowing for flexion (bending) and extension (straightening).
- Muscles Involved:
- Biceps Brachii, Brachialis, Brachioradialis: These muscles are primarily responsible for elbow flexion. When they are heavily worked, especially with eccentric loading (the lengthening phase of a movement, like lowering a dumbbell in a curl), they are highly susceptible to DOMS and swelling. Swollen biceps can physically block full elbow extension.
- Triceps Brachii: This muscle is responsible for elbow extension. While less commonly the primary cause of inability to straighten, severe triceps DOMS can make the act of actively straightening the arm painful or difficult.
- Eccentric Contractions: These are movements where the muscle lengthens under tension (e.g., the lowering phase of a bicep curl, the controlled descent in a triceps extension). Eccentric contractions are known to induce more muscle damage and subsequent DOMS than concentric (shortening) or isometric (static) contractions.
Contributing Factors
Several factors can increase your likelihood of experiencing post-workout elbow stiffness:
- Novelty of Exercise: Engaging in new exercises or movements your body isn't accustomed to.
- High Intensity or Volume: Pushing your muscles beyond their usual limits in terms of weight, repetitions, or sets.
- Emphasis on Eccentric Loading: Workouts that heavily feature the lowering or lengthening phase of movements.
- Lack of Progressive Overload: Rapidly increasing workout intensity without adequate gradual adaptation.
When to Be Concerned: Red Flags
While generally harmless, there are instances when elbow stiffness warrants medical attention. Consult a healthcare professional if you experience:
- Severe, Sharp Pain: Pain that is not just a dull ache or soreness, especially if it's localized to the joint itself rather than the muscle belly.
- Clicking, Popping, or Grinding: Sounds emanating from the joint during movement.
- Persistent Swelling or Bruising: Swelling that doesn't subside or is accompanied by significant bruising.
- Numbness, Tingling, or Weakness: Signs of potential nerve involvement or more severe injury.
- Inability to Straighten After 72 Hours: If the stiffness persists beyond 3-4 days without improvement.
- Signs of Infection: Redness, warmth, pus, or fever in conjunction with elbow pain.
- History of Injury: If you have a pre-existing elbow injury or condition.
Strategies for Relief and Prevention
For typical post-workout stiffness, these strategies can help:
- Gentle Movement and Active Recovery: Light activity, such as walking or very gentle, pain-free arm swings, can help promote blood flow and reduce stiffness.
- Gentle Stretching: Once the acute soreness begins to subside, very gentle, pain-free static stretching can help restore range of motion. Do not force the stretch or stretch into pain. Dynamic stretches (e.g., arm circles) can be beneficial as part of a warm-up.
- Ice and Heat Therapy:
- Ice: Apply ice packs for 15-20 minutes at a time in the first 24-48 hours to help reduce swelling and inflammation.
- Heat: After the initial inflammatory phase, warm compresses or a warm bath can help relax muscles and improve blood flow.
- Over-the-Counter Pain Relievers: Non-steroidal anti-inflammatory drugs (NSAIDs) like ibuprofen can help manage pain and inflammation, though they may mask pain that indicates a more serious issue.
- Hydration and Nutrition: Adequate fluid intake and a diet rich in protein and micronutrients support muscle repair and recovery.
- Progressive Overload: Gradually increase the intensity, duration, or resistance of your workouts. Avoid sudden, drastic changes that can overstress your muscles.
- Proper Warm-up and Cool-down: Always perform a dynamic warm-up before exercise to prepare muscles and joints, and a gentle cool-down with static stretches afterward.
- Listen to Your Body: Pay attention to pain signals. While soreness is normal, sharp or increasing pain should prompt you to stop and rest.
